Bond Strength of Hard Chairside Reline Resins to a Rapid Polymerizing Denture Base Resin before and after Thermal Cycling
PURPOSE This study assessed the shear bond strength of 4 hard chairside reline resins (Kooliner, Tokuso Rebase Fast, Duraliner II, Ufi Gel Hard) to a rapid polymerizing denture base resin (QC-20) processed using 2 polymerization cycles (A or B), before and after thermal cycling. متن کاملShear bond strength of two chemically different denture base polymers to reline materials.
PURPOSE This study evaluated the shear bond strengths of light-polymerized urethane dimethacrylate (Eclipse) and heat-polymerized polymethylmethacrylate (Meliodent) denture base polymers to intraoral and laboratory-processed reline materials. متن کاملShear Bond Strength of Acrylic Denture Teeth to PMMA and Polyamide Denture Base Materials
Introduction: Detachment of denture teeth from denture base is one of the most common reasons for costly denture repairs .This study aimed at evaluating the bond strength of an acrylic denture tooth to polyamide injection-molded thermoplastic denture base material compared with three conventional polymethylmethacrylate (PMMA) denture base resins. متن کاملFactors affecting the bond strength of denture base and reline acrylic resins to base metal materials
OBJECTIVE The shear bond strengths of two hard chairside reline resin materials and an auto-polymerizing denture base resin material to cast Ti and a Co-Cr alloy treated using four conditioning methods were investigated.
